Abstract: Creating a passion for exploration, critical thinking, interest in research and best practice is crucial to service innovation and improvement. Te Pou’s Knowledge Exchange (KE) website aims to foster a culture of curiosity and innovative thinking in mental health and addiction services. This newly developed multi-media website:inspiring initiatives, stories of change and best practice, presents current research, funding sources and useful links; andprovides self directed learning opportunities to enhance organisational learning, and research and evaluation skills.We will present the KE website and its development. We will focus on how the sector can get involved in shaping this resource.
